Irish flights set for disruption

Aer Lingus passengers due to fly to and from Ireland this week should keep a careful eye on the airline’s web site with the airline’s pilots due to go on strike from next Tuesday.  On Saturday talks between the parties collapsed with the strike seemingly inevitable.

The industrial action by the Irish Airline Pilots' Association is backed by 87% of flight deck crews balloted – this will affect services out of Dublin and Cork.

The dispute is centred around the issue of flexibility on rosters.  Both sides have been invited to take part in talks.  According to a statement by Aer Lingus the pilots will not work on rostered free days or annual leave days and will report for duty one hour late.

With Aer Lingus struggling financially and the airline building up to the busy (and profitable) summer season the timing of the proposed strike may play into the hands of major shareholder Ryanair, keen to get its hands on Aer Lingus, but at a price of its choosing rather than that of the former state airline. www.aerlingus.com
